Bruce Salzinger, D.C., CCSP

Chiropractor


"My purpose is to educate and adjust as many athletes and families as possible toward optimal health through natural chiropractic care."

Bruce Salzinger, D.C., CCSP, is a motivational speaker, well known for his creative approach to problem solving. He has completed extensive training in radiology, sports related injuries, pediatric and geriatric care, nutrition and family health care. In 1974, he graduated from the University of Connecticut in Storrs, Conn. with a B.S. degree in business administration. Entering the business community, he eventually became vice president of the National Bolt & Nut Co., which is headquartered in NYC. After 15 years in corporate America, he decided to return to school and completed a Doctorate of Chiropractic degree at Life University in Marietta, Ga.

Always active in sports, Salzinger had participated on his high school golf, track and swimming teams. In college he was a member of the cross-country running and downhill ski racing teams. This involvement has given him keen insight into the needs of the serious and weekend athletes of the greater Buckhead community. He is married to his wife, Judy, and has two children.

Salzinger provides chiropractic care at Chiropractic Healthcare of Buckhead in Atlanta, Ga. You can visit him online at DrSalzinger.com.
